Weight Capacity Considerations

Selecting the right electric transfer chair means paying close attention to its weight capacity, guaranteeing it comfortably supports your weight and any additional load you might carry. Most chairs have capacities ranging from 264 lbs to 500 lbs. Always check the manufacturer's maximum load limits, as exceeding them can jeopardize safety and functionality. Consider your body type and any extra equipment you might need during transfers. Don't forget to account for items you may carry, as the combined weight affects stability and performance. Some chairs offer adjustable weight limits, providing versatility to suit different users. By carefully evaluating these factors, you guarantee the chair you choose offers a safe and effective solution for your mobility needs.

Maneuverability and Wheel Types

Choosing the right electric transfer chair involves understanding how maneuverability and wheel types affect your daily experience. Smaller swivel front wheels enhance your ability to make tight turns, essential for traversing confined spaces like hallways and doorways. Larger rear wheels provide stability on uneven surfaces, ensuring a smooth ride. Ultra-quiet wheels, such as 2-inch swivel fronts and 6-inch rears, make movements less disruptive, benefiting both you and your caregiver. A smaller turning radius further aids in easy navigation, improving overall maneuverability. Don't overlook the importance of brakes on the rear wheels for added stability during transfers. Considering weight distribution and wheelbase width is significant as well, as they impact the chair's balance, keeping it steady both in motion and while stationary.

Power Source Options

As you consider an electric transfer chair, understanding the power source options is essential for guaranteeing reliability and convenience. Many chairs offer dual power modes: rechargeable batteries and AC power. Rechargeable batteries provide a travel range of 12.4 to 15.5 miles on a full charge, perfect for extended use without constant recharging. AC power guarantees continuous operation, ideal for home use. The power source choice affects weight and portability, with battery-operated chairs generally lighter and easier to transport. Don't overlook the importance of charging time and battery life, as they determine how often and how long you can use the chair. Some chairs also feature intelligent braking systems, enhancing safety and control over various terrains, including inclines.

Comfort and Adjustability

When you're evaluating electric transfer chairs, comfort and adjustability are key factors that shouldn't be overlooked. You'll want to look for chairs with height adjustability between 32 to 48 inches to match different bed heights, ensuring smooth transfers. Adjustable base widths, ranging from 21.7 to 45.2 inches, help fit various wheelchair and chair sizes for better compatibility. Prioritize models with comfortable seating options like PU board with foam or perforated toilet seat cushions, enhancing comfort during transfers. Consider chairs with a removable or adjustable backrest for extra support and customization according to individual needs. A folding design that maintains these comfort features can considerably improve usability, providing ease for both caregivers and users without compromising on comfort.
